Who we are:
Allwyn is a multi-national lottery operator with leading market positions in Austria, the Czech Republic, Greece, Cyprus, Italy, the United Kingdom, and the United States.  Our primary focus is lotteries, helping them raise more for good causes.  We drive innovation, efficiency, and safety across our casual gaming entertainment platform in the quest for enhanced player engagement.
Allwyn North America is headquartered in Chicago. It currently operates the Illinois Lottery under a private management agreement while seeking other opportunities throughout the U.S.  We also provide products and services to lotteries and their players throughout Europe and the United States.
